INSTALL THE CLUTCH COVER
1. Place the Rekluse clutch cover onto the bike, then reinstall
the OE bolts into the clutch cover. Be sure to return the bolts
to the same locations from which they were removed.
Failure to install the OE clutch cover bolts back in their
proper location can result in damage to your motorcycle.
BREAK IN
Break-in will occur over the first 1-2 hours of use, depending on
the rider. During break-in more clutch drag may occur than
normal.
MAINTENANCE
· Inspect all of your clutch parts at regular maintenance
intervals for signs of wear or excessive heat, and replace
components as necessary. Clutch wear is very dependent on
the riders use, inspection interval may vary.
· Keep up with regular oil changes and other bike
maintenance. For optimal clutch performance Rekluse
recommends using fresh, clean oil that meets JASO-MA oil
rating requirements. Clutch longevity and performance is
greatly increased with oil quality and other bike factors that
reduce engine heat.
· Replace friction disks regularly for best clutch component life,
especially if they appear glazed and/or burnt upon inspection.
